“I’m really proud of them”: Forest Green Rovers Women assistant coach Louise Fensome after beating Bishops Lydeard Ladies 5-1 to reclaim top spot.

Forest Green Rovers Women moved to the top of the Regen Arable South West Regional Women’s Football League Premier Division table after a 5-1 win over Bishops Lydeard Ladies at Hartpury College on Sunday. Rovers went behind after 19 minutes after Holly Meakins lobbed goalkeeper Flo Stiddard, but battled back to score three goals in […]

“You lose that many line outs, you hang yourself” Gloucester Rugby head coach George Skivington blames poor line outs for 55-31 loss to Bath

George Skivington’s Gloucester Rugby suffered a brutal 55-31 defeat to Bath Rugby in the Gallagher Premiership this weekend. This is despite Gloucester being up 24-17 at half time, their west-country rivals Bath were able to produce a stunning comeback and win the game at Kingsholm Stadium on Saturday. UOG Darts vice captain James “on fire” Pryer gives his thoughts on a new exciting venture in the Central League

The University of Gloucestershire Darts team kick start their new season in a new league. The team join the Central League after winning the South West League last year only losing one game they now play the likes of University of Birmingham, University of Leicester, Oxford Brooks, University of Warwick and UCFB Wembley.
